# ADR 0001 — GitOps Bootstrap, CD, and Coverage - **Status:** Proposed - **Date:** 2026-07-23 - **Deciders:** Homelab platform owner - **Context tags:** bootstrap, gitops, argocd, forgejo, cicd, supply-chain, disaster-recovery One delivery system, three coupled parts: - **Part A — Bootstrap:** bare cluster → self-hosted GitOps control plane (breaks the ArgoCD ↔ Forgejo circle). - **Part B — Steady-state CD:** how app changes flow to the cluster once it's up. - **Part C — Coverage & organization:** every resource captured by exactly one Application; no orphans, no duplicates. Single 3-control-plane Talos cluster. GitOps via ArgoCD (app-of-apps under `k8s/argocd/apps/`, waves 0–8); CI via Forgejo Actions on a self-hosted runner. --- ## Part A — Bootstrap ### Problem — the circle ``` ArgoCD ──syncs from──▶ git repo ──hosted by──▶ Forgejo ──deployed by──▶ (the repo) ``` Forgejo hosts the repo ArgoCD reconciles. Today the circle is broken by installing Forgejo + Longhorn + CNPG **by hand** (`bootstrap-local/`, `bootstrap/phase1-5/`) — imperative, off-git, never reconciled, human-ordered rebuild. ### Decision — GitHub seed + Forgejo pull-mirror + cutover GitHub is the seed and permanent DR source; Forgejo is steady-state truth after cutover and stays synced via a native pull-mirror. **No adoption.** Longhorn, CNPG, and Forgejo are **pure Phase-0 manual bootstrap** — ArgoCD never manages them (this is the deliberate divergence from the "ArgoCD adopts hand-installed infra" pattern). They must exist *before* ArgoCD can sync from a git host at all, so making them Apps would re-introduce the circle. ArgoCD (seeded from GitHub) deploys only everything *after* the control plane. ``` Phase 0 (manual, once — the whole control plane): Talos ─ Cilium CNI ─ Longhorn ─ CNPG operator ─ forgejo-db Cluster (wait Ready) ─ Forgejo + Redis ─ push repo ─ helm install argocd ─ apply root-app→GitHub Phase 1 (ArgoCD from GitHub seed): waves 0–8 = monitoring · logging · iam · messaging · apps. Does NOT manage Longhorn / CNPG / Forgejo (those stay bootstrap-owned). Phase 2 (cutover, once): flip root-app repoURL GitHub→Forgejo; Forgejo pull-mirrors GitHub (live DR seed). ``` Manual order matters: CNPG operator + `forgejo-db` Cluster must be **Ready** (`.status.phase: "Cluster in healthy state"`, not just created) before `helm install forgejo`. Wait on it. `forgejo-db` = dedicated CNPG Cluster (`owner: forgejo`), preferred anti-affinity + control-plane tolerations so it can't deadlock on a partly-schedulable 3-CP. **Options:** (A) one-time seed + manual cutover — mirror drifts. (B) **seed + pull-mirror + cutover — chosen** — safe cutover, always-current DR. (C) external-permanent — no self-hosted control plane. Rejected. ### Repository credentials (private GitHub seed) Two read-only creds, neither needs write: 1. **ArgoCD → GitHub: SSH deploy key.** `ssh-keygen -t ed25519 -f argocd_seed -N ""`; add public key to repo → Deploy keys (read-only). Private key → ArgoCD repo-credential Secret at Phase 0 (before any secret controller): ```yaml apiVersion: v1 kind: Secret metadata: name: seed-github-repo namespace: argocd labels: { argocd.argoproj.io/secret-type: repository } stringData: type: git url: git@github.com:/homelab.git # SSH; must match root-app repoURL sshPrivateKey: | -----BEGIN OPENSSH PRIVATE KEY----- ... ``` 2. **Forgejo → GitHub: fine-grained PAT (Contents: Read).** HTTPS token for the pull-mirror; SOPS-encrypted in-repo (consumed at w1 once SOPS plugin is up). Rotation: replace GitHub-side key/token, re-apply Secret / re-encrypt SOPS. Cutover keeps both (mirror stays live). --- ## Part B — Steady-state CD **CI does build + push + sign only.** Dedicated controllers own promotion, reconciliation, safe rollout. Git = single source; nothing mutates cluster or CD repo by string-replace. ### Current problems 1. **`sed` image-bump** (`ci.yml:72`) — fragile, non-atomic, races, `git revert`-only rollback. "CI mutates CD repo" anti-pattern. 2. **Registry hostname split-brain** — one Forgejo addressed 4 ways; in-cluster pods pull via public ingress name (nginx hairpin, CLAUDE.md trap). `api` defaults to `:latest`. 3. **Fragmented truth** — `project: default` vs `homelab`; `api` App points at external `rock/deploy.git`. 4. **DinD runner** — privileged; RWO cache pins it to cp-1 (SPOF). 5. **No progressive delivery / supply-chain gate** — all `prune+selfHeal`, no canary/analysis/rollback, unsigned images. ### Decision | Concern | From | To | |---|---|---| | Image promotion | CI `sed` → deploy repo | **ArgoCD Image Updater**, git write-back, digest-pinned | | Build | DinD (privileged, cp-1) | **rootless BuildKit** (or Kaniko) + registry cache | | Registry addressing | 4 hostnames | in-cluster `*.svc.cluster.local:3000`; one external push name | | Delivery | raw auto-sync | **Argo Rollouts** canary + Prometheus `AnalysisTemplate` (app tier) | | Supply chain | none | **cosign sign + Kyverno `verifyImages`** | | Success signal | pod `Running` | **Playwright E2E** (video/trace) gate | | Projects/repos | `default`+`homelab`, 2 repos | one `homelab` project, one convention | ``` push→main → runner(BuildKit): test · build·push /@sha256 · cosign sign → Image Updater watches registry, writes digest back to git → app-of-apps: infra/platform = plain sync ; app tier = Rollouts canary + Kyverno gate ``` **Options:** promotion — Image Updater (chosen) over `kustomize edit` (still coupled) / Flux (2nd engine). Build — BuildKit (chosen) over DinD / Kaniko. Delivery — Rollouts app-tier-only (chosen) over none / Flagger (needs mesh). ### Deployment verification (synthetic E2E) `Running` proves scheduling, not the user path (ingress/TLS/OIDC/session/UI). Signal ladder: readiness → synthetic HTTP → **Playwright browser E2E** (gate on the top rung). Suite hits **public ingress hostnames**, records video+trace → MinIO `e2e-artifacts/` (private, lifecycle-expired). Journeys: - **Portainer** — login page renders. - **Authentik** — sign in (bootstrap `akadmin` from secret store), dashboard loads. - **OAuth/OIDC federation** — each app (ArgoCD, Forgejo, Grafana…): click SSO → complete Authentik → land back authenticated. Catches client mis-registration / redirect-URI / broken provider that a green pod hides. Runs two ways: **deploy gate** (Rollouts `AnalysisTemplate` / PostSync Job → fails sync/rollout) and **continuous smoke** (`CronJob` → Alertmanager). Creds from SOPS/Vault as env, never hardcoded. Constraint: **WebKit only** (Safari engine) per requirement. Suite lives at `tests/e2e/`; manifests at `k8s/platform/e2e/` (unwired until phase 7). --- ## Part C — GitOps coverage & organization **Principle: every deployable directory is the source of exactly one Application, grouped by wave.** No dead aggregator kustomizations, no orphan manifests, no second app-of-apps. Layer folders stay; the tree is reconciled to the map. An App uses a git **`path:`** for manifests/kustomize bases, a **`$values` valueFile** when it only parameterizes a remote Helm chart. Secrets are the exception — one `sops-secrets` App globs all `*.enc.yaml` from repo root. ### Folder ↔ Application map (as-built) Consolidated to two folders — `k8s/infra` (platform/infra tier) and `k8s/apps` (workloads) — replacing the old `infrastructure/platform/security/applications` layer folders (deleted). ``` k8s/ ├── argocd/ root/ + apps/ (waves) + projects/ # engine, not an App target ├── bootstrap/ cert-manager w1 · cilium w0 · coredns w0 · ingress w1 # Phase-0 substrate ├── infra/ │ ├── longhorn/ →longhorn-config w1 │ ├── minio/ →minio-tenant (+minio-operator-values for operator) w1 │ ├── monitoring/ →monitoring-config w2 · crds/ →prometheus-crds w0 │ │ *-values →prometheus/blackbox w1 │ ├── logging/*-values →grafana/loki/promtail w2 │ ├── data-schemas/ →data-schemas w6 (CNPG operator + forgejo-db → Phase-0 manual bootstrap, NOT an App) │ ├── iam/ →iam-jobs w3 (+authentik/vault values) │ ├── forgejo-runner/ →forgejo-runner w3 │ └── cicd/ →cicd-config w3 (Forgejo OAuth job) └── apps/ ├── cloudflared/ duckdns/ homarr/ portainer/ temporal/ →w8 └── messaging/{kafka-cluster,queue-crd,management-service} →w5–7 ``` ### Orphans — declared in git, reconciled by NOTHING | Path | Count | Kind | Action | |---|---|---|---| | `platform/monitoring/{alerts,servicemonitors,dashboards}` | 27 | PrometheusRule / ServiceMonitor / dashboard ConfigMap | wire → **`monitoring-config` App (done)** | | `security/ci-cd/forgejo-oauth-setup-job.yaml` | 1 | Job+SA (PostSync) | wire → `cicd-config` App | | CNPG operator + `forgejo-db` Cluster | — | CNPG install + Cluster | **Phase-0 manual bootstrap** (`bootstrap/phase2-cnpg`, `bootstrap/phase3-forgejo`), never an App — making it an App re-introduces the circle | Root cause (monitoring): no App used `path: k8s/platform/monitoring` — only crds + valueFiles; the aggregator kustomization chain was dead. Now fixed by one `monitoring-config` App (one kustomization, **no `namespace:` transformer** — PrometheusRules live in per-app namespaces; `ServerSideApply=true` for large dashboard JSON). ### Stale / dead — delete, do NOT wire - `applications/sqs/argocd/*` — **second competing app-of-apps** (repo `rock/kafaka-management-service.git`, project `kmsvc`). - `applications/sqs/{queues,environments,helmfile.yaml.gotmpl,kustomization.yaml}` — helmfile-era. - **`applications/temporal/elasticsearch.yaml`** — superseded (see Temporal datastore below). - `applications/temporal/queues/`, root `applications/kustomization.yaml` — example / legacy overlay. - `security/iam/authentik-migrations-job.yaml` — dead/broken (server self-migrates). - Dead aggregator kustomizations (`infrastructure/`, `platform/`, `security/`, `ci-cd/`), `logging/minio-values.yaml`, `infrastructure/minio/test/`, scripts / `.env.example`. **Experimental — leave unmanaged** (per `60-applications.yaml`): `applications/{dev-tools,forge,llm,shadowsocks}`. ### 🔴 Temporal datastore = PostgreSQL (hard constraint) Temporal runs on the shared CNPG **PostgreSQL** (`ddb-cluster`), for BOTH the main store and **visibility**. **NOT Cassandra** (the Helm chart's default) and **NOT Elasticsearch.** `temporal-values.yaml` sets `elasticsearch.enabled: false` and points visibility at Postgres (`temporal-visibility-database`). Therefore `applications/temporal/elasticsearch.yaml` is dead → delete. When touching Temporal values, verify persistence stays on the pinned chart's SQL schema (chart schema drift silently reverts to Cassandra — see CLAUDE.md). ### Reconcile actions (tree → map) 1. **Restore** live-consumed paths currently staged-deleted: `infrastructure/{longhorn,minio}`, `security/iam`, `security/ci-cd/charts/forgejo-runner`, `platform/{logging,monitoring}` values + crds. Without them their Apps have no source. 2. **Add Apps:** `monitoring-config` (done), `cicd-config` (oauth job). 3. **Delete** the stale/dead list above. 4. **CNPG** (operator + `forgejo-db` Cluster) stays **Phase-0 manual bootstrap** — never an App (circular). ⚠️ The current staged deletion is **over-broad** — it wiped live GitOps sources (longhorn, minio, iam, monitoring/logging values). Committing as-is breaks those Apps' sync. Curate: restore live, delete only confirmed orphans.
